been a two wheeler guy all my life, currently have R1 but before that yz250 dirt bike.
previously ridden a mates banshee years ago and loved it. so looking at getting rid of the R1 and getting a quad, but which one?
want it for bush trails, maybe some flat track speedway. want something that is easy to wheelie, slide
thinking yzf450, banshee, raptor or.......
budget up to 10k |

Trail riding go a Raptor, jumping-speedway YFZ 450 all the way !
YFZ 450 much lighter and easier to throw around and wheelies no worries.
For trail riding though a Raptor is unreal, tonnes of torque, tonnes of power and the added reverse which is awesome to have |

| bowser wrote: | | yeah i'm looking at a 2003 660 raptor with a few goodies added to it. what are they like? |
One of the only quads I would rule out is an early model Raptor 660.....Gearbox issues
- also 5 years old is getting on for a quad.
For 10k you could get a Raptor 700 with a few goodies thrown in. Dont risk it; get the 700 or a 450 thats just a year or 2 old.
